Call Open for General User Proposals for 2023-B

The 2023-B call for proposals will close on February 22, 2023. This proposal call is for beam time on High Flux Isotope Reactor (HFIR) instruments to be scheduled from August to December 2023. Proposal teams will be notified of their award status by April 26, 2023.

Due to the planned Proton Power Upgrade (PPU) outage starting in August 2023, the Spallation Neutron Source (SNS) will not be accepting proposals for 2023-B. 

We have returned to full onsite operations. Awarded PIs on General User proposals are expected to send an experimental team that can effectively run the experiment after initial training. Remote capabilities are available on most instruments to supplement in person participation, and can be requested in proposal submission or after approval. You are highly encouraged to discuss your proposed research with an instrument scientist for feedback before submitting.
